In 2006 after all the high hurricane activity my insurance was canceled, they weren’t writing Florida anymore. Got quotes of $7K for $35K coverage! Big ole WTF. Someone said self insure, you can afford to fix it up again (the 34) if something happens. So I haven’t had any insurance on the boat for 16 years or so. We protect the boats in storm situations. Wonder how much I saved over the years. The knee jerk 7K quote I’m sure went much lower after a couple years. But at 2K a year at least 32K plus. And that was for near zero coverage.
